Home All Manufacturers ON-Semiconductor-product-detail-ON-Semiconductor-FHP3131IL6X 100955922

100955922 by ON-Semiconductor-product-detail-ON-Semiconductor-FHP3131IL6X

03-May-2024 21:43:55